Remote Start

Remote start is exactly what it is. It sounds exactly like. You can start your car without having to be inside the vehicle or turn the ignition key. It is accomplished by transmitting signals from your key fob to a control unit wired into the ignition switch and the starter mechanism. The system will start your engine, and run it for the time specified typically 10 or 15 minutes. The system will then shut down automatically or manually activated by pressing the button for locking on your OEM key fob.
